Navigera i det digitala betalningslandskapet: En utvecklares guide till betalningsgateways

En djupgående utforskning av populära betalningsgateways för utvecklare och entreprenörer, jämförelse av funktioner, API:er och regionalt stöd för smidiga onlinetransaktioner.

Som en entusiast för öppen källkod och indie-entreprenör har jag nyligen fördjupat mig i världen av digitala betalningar och utforskat hur man kan effektivisera processen att ta emot och skicka pengar online. Denna forskning har lett mig till att undersöka olika betalningsgateways, var och en med sina unika styrkor och potential för integration i webbprojekt.

Låt oss bryta ner några av de ledande aktörerna på betalningsgateway-arenan:

  1. PayPal: Den erfarna spelaren

    • Fördelar: Välkänd, omfattande global räckvidd
    • Nackdelar: Högre transaktionsavgifter, särskilt för internationella överföringar
    • Utvecklarnotering: Robust API, men integrationskomplexiteten kan variera
  2. Google Checkout: Teknikjättens erbjudande

    • Fördelar: Sannolikt ett användarvänligt API, med tanke på Googles meritlista
    • Nackdelar: Relativt ny, kan sakna vissa funktioner från mer etablerade gateways
    • Utvecklarnotering: Värt att utforska för potentiell sömlös integration med andra Google-tjänster
  3. CCAvenue: Den indiska utmanaren

    • Fördelar: Stöder lokala betalkort, välbekant för indiska användare
    • Nackdelar: Begränsad internationell närvaro
    • Utvecklarnotering: Kan bli Yodlee för indiska webbföretag om de utvecklar ett omfattande API
  4. Amazon Payment Gateway: E-handelsjättens lösning

    • Fördelar: Platt avgiftsstruktur ser lovande ut, uppbackad av ett pålitligt varumärke
    • Nackdelar: Fortfarande i beta, endast tillgänglig via inbjudan
    • Utvecklarnotering: Håll ett öga på detta för potentiell framtida integration, särskilt för Amazon-tunga marknader

När jag fortsätter min forskning kommer jag att fokusera på flera nyckelfaktorer som är avgörande för utvecklare och entreprenörer:

  • API-robusthet och dokumentation
  • Integrationskomplexitet och support
  • Avgiftsstrukturer och dolda kostnader
  • Gränsöverskridande transaktionsmöjligheter
  • Säkerhetsfunktioner och efterlevnadsstandarder

För de som bygger projekt med öppen källkod eller indie-satsningar kan valet av betalningsgateway avsevärt påverka användarupplevelsen och backend-effektiviteten. Det är viktigt att överväga inte bara de nuvarande behoven för ditt projekt, utan också dess potential för skalning och expansion till nya marknader.

Håll utkik efter uppdateringar när jag dyker djupare in i var och en av dessa gateways, testar deras API:er och möjligen till och med skapar några integreringsverktyg med öppen källkod för att hjälpa andra utvecklare att navigera i denna avgörande aspekt av onlineverksamhet.

Har du erfarenhet av någon av dessa betalningsgateways i dina projekt? Jag skulle gärna höra om dina erfarenheter och insikter i kommentarerna nedan!

Writing about the internet